Stanley Meyer produced a number of different configurations of water fuel cells in the earlier
developmental phase of experimentation. Several Tubular Cluster Array units were constructed
with one Tubular Cluster Array demonstration unit being used to show the US Patent Office his devce
under section 101 of the patent laws to ultimately gain patent(s)
The various configurations include the following:
1. Tubular Cluster Array ref Exhibit E2 IITER p 28
2. Variable Spacing Cell ref Exhibit E1 IITER p 27
3 Spherical Resonant Cavity (new image) plate 826 "Meyer's Secrets" release date tba by author
4. Tubular Resonant Cavity plate 827 "Meyers Secrets"
The tubular cluster array is pehaps Stanley Meyer's most well known HHO cell. It is seen in the video "It Runs on Water" and
also in a video in which Stanley Meyer and Charlie Holbrook are demonstrating the cell powering a dune buggy in the backyard
of Stan's Grove City laboratory.
The Variable Spacing cell is not as well known, but can be seen in one of the videos made by Dynodon.
The purpose of constructing this cell was to determine the effect of varying the distance between plates and resulting differences in gas production. On page 27 of the 1995 edition of the International Independent Test Evaluation Report (IITER) a diagram of this configuration is provided.
